CCNACourse SpecificationsCourse length: 5 day(s) Course DescriptionCisco Certified Network Associate (CCNA®) validates the ability to install, configure, operate, and troubleshoot medium-size route and switched networks, including implementation and verification of connections to remote sites in a WAN. CCNA curriculum includes basic mitigation of security threats, introduction to wireless networking concepts and terminology, and performance-based skills. This new curriculum also includes (but is not limited to) the use of these protocols: IP, Enhanced Interior Gateway Routing Protocol (EIGRP), Serial Line Interface Protocol Frame Relay, Routing Information Protocol Version 2 (RIPv2),VLANs, Ethernet, access control lists (ACLs).
Delivery Method: Instructor-led training Course Content
A. Planning & Designing
1. Design a simple LAN using Cisco Technology
2. Design an IP addressing scheme to meet design requirements
3. Select an appropriate routing protocol based on user requirements
4. Design a simple internetwork using Cisco technology
5. Develop an access list to meet user specifications
6. Choose WAN services to meet customer requirements
B. Implementation & Operation
1. Configure routing protocols given user requirements
2. Configure IP addresses, subnet masks, and gateway addresses on routers/hosts
3. Configure a router for additional administrative functionality
4. Configure a switch with VLANS and inter-switch communication
5. Implement a LAN
6. Customize a switch configuration to meet specified network requirements
7. Manage system image and device configuration files
8. Perform an initial configuration on a router
9. Perform an initial configuration on a switch
10. Implement access lists
11. Implement simple WAN protocols
C. Troubleshooting
1. Utilize the OSI model as a guide for systematic network troubleshooting
2. Perform LAN and VLAN troubleshooting
3. Troubleshoot routing protocols
4. Troubleshoot IP addressing and host configuration
5. Troubleshoot a device as part of a working network
6. Troubleshoot an access list
7. Perform simple WAN troubleshooting
D. Technology
1. Describe network communications using layered models
2. Describe the Spanning Tree process
3. Compare and contrast key characteristics of LAN environments
4. Evaluate the characteristics of routing protocols
5. Evaluate TCP/IP communication process and its associated protocols
6. Describe the components of network devices
7. Evaluate rules for packet control
8. Evaluate key characteristics of WANs
